Paul Kent, Vice President and General Manager at IDG for Macworld, unveils not only a new name, Macworld | iWorld, but also new aspects of the year’s biggest, best Apple event. The familiar, such as the Mobile Apps Showcase, will mix with new mobile and social options, the Music Experience, Tech Talks, the Film Event, art showings and more. Paul makes it clear that the Mac is still a major focus of the show, and reveals the details of the OS X Zone, a special program to make exhibiting easier and more affordable than ever before.
